Kirchplatz
Kirchplatz is a park in Balve, Märkischer Kreis, North Rhine-Westphalia. Kirchplatz is situated nearby to the church St. Blasius, as well as near the fountain Hoffmeister-Pröpper-Brunnen.Places of Interest Nearby

Balve Cave
Cave
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Balver Höhle is the biggest cave used as a cultural venue in Europe. It is located in Balve, Germany. Balve Cave is situated 1¼ km north of Kirchplatz.
